This document provides a glimpse into the teaching career of Miss Beatrice Gallagher in Loudoun County, Virginia in the late 1920s. Born in 1906 in Warsaw, she graduated from Warsaw High School and then attended Fredericksburg S.T.C., earning a Bachelor of Science degree. Gallagher taught a variety of subjects, including biology, chemistry, art appreciation, mathematics, and philosophy. She also demonstrated musical ability and coached basketball. A review of her performance in the 1928-1929 school year shows that she received mostly average to good scores in areas such as natural ability, scholarship, professional training, and relationship with the community. Overall, the document sheds light on the qualifications and teaching style of a dedicated educator during a time of transition and change in the field of education.
